  1. La historia de Singapore Airlines (SIA) se remonta a mayo de 1947, cuando Malaysian Airways operó su primer vuelo comercial, que unía Singapur con Kuala Lumpur, Ipoh y Penang. La aerolínea fue rebautizada posteriormente como Malaysian Airways (1963) y Malaysia-Singapore Airlines (1966), que se dividió en dos en 1972, creando Malaysian ...

  3. The logo in gold with a livery in blue is part of a refreshed corporate identity for the Singapore Airlines (SIA). In 1986, the national carrier announced it was spending about S$1-million to improve its look which had become haphazardly applied with more subsidiaries and applications.

  6. Singapore Airlines. Singapore Airlines, abbreviated as SIA, is the flag carrier of the city-state of Singapore and a member of the Star Alliance since 2000. Together with its low-cost arm Scoot, it operates a worldwide network to five continents. It is one of the most-awarded airlines in the world.

  7. The Singapore Airlines logo is a stylised bird inspired by a keris, a dagger that is a cultural symbol of the region. The keris is central in Singapore Airlines' branding, such as the SilverKris lounge and the KrisWorld entertainment system.
